| Sometimes referred to as seek, search is the process of locating a letter(s), word(s), file(s), website(s), etc. Many operating systems, software programs and websites contain some kind of search or find utility to locate data within the file being worked on or data within other files. Many search or find options contain additional options that allow a user to locate information or files easier, we have listed some of these options that may or may not be available in all programs.
- When searching for a file in many operating systems, using the wild cards.
- Many searches commonly found on websites offer the availability of grouping, for example, text within quotes: "search example", searches for anything containing search next to example, but not search and/or example. Another example of grouping is utilizing a '+' in-between the text, for example: search+example.
